Financial Performance - The company achieved a total operating income of CNY 262,648,849.59 in 2023, representing a 2.90% increase compared to CNY 255,243,506.03 in 2022[22]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ders reached CNY 22,198,021.83, a significant increase of 149.31% from CNY 8,903,896.78 in the previous year[22]. - The basic earnings per share for 2023 was CNY 0.049, reflecting a 145.00% increase from CNY 0.020 in 2022[23]. - The total profit for the year was 65.13 million RMB,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 57%[30]. - The company achieved total operating revenue of 263 million RMB in 2023, representing a year-on-year increase of 2.9%[30]. - The company reported a significant improvement in asset quality, with interest-earning asset scale increasing by 55% year-on-year[30]. - The company emphasized cost control and budget management, leading to enhanced financial performance[31]. - The company’s financing leasing segment reported an operating revenue of CNY 90.87 million, with a gross margin of 74.45%, reflecting a 17 percentage point increase year-on-year[56]. Assets and Liabilities - The total assets of the company as of the end of 2023 amounted to CNY 3,941,039,956.68, which is a 9.89% increase from CNY 3,586,307,181.03 at the end of 2022[22]. - The company reported a net asset value attributable to shareholders of CNY 2,120,265,289.40 at the end of 2023, a slight increase of 0.83% from CNY 2,102,889,805.62 in 2022[22]. - The cash and cash equivalents at the end of the period were ¥682,283,641.58, which is 17.31% of total assets, down 45.10% from ¥1,242,723,947.21 in the previous period[61]. - Accounts receivable increased by 134.80% to ¥12,357,737.15, representing 0.31% of total assets, compared to ¥5,263,117.16, which was 0.15% last year[62]. - Inventory surged by 964.20% to ¥49,016,312.62, accounting for 1.24% of total assets, up from ¥4,605,931.19, which was 0.13% in the previous year[62]. - The company reported a significant increase in contract liabilities, which rose by 237.66% to ¥31,961,404.89, representing 0.81% of total liabilities, compared to ¥9,465,632.94, which was 0.26% last year[62]. - Long-term borrowings increased by 69.44% to ¥567,026,219.51, accounting for 14.39% of total liabilities, compared to ¥334,653,966.74, which was 9.33% in the previous period[62]. Cash Flow - The net cash flow from operating activities was negative at CNY -824,635,089.21, a decline of 1,869.86% compared to CNY 46,593,302.99 in 2022[22]. - The company reported a net cash flow from operating activities of CNY -824.64 million, a significant decrease of 1,869.86% year-on-year[53]. Risk Management - The company faced significant risks related to investor claims and litigation, which negatively impacted performance during the reporting period[8]. - The company’s future development strategies and operational plans are subject to investment risks, and investors are advised to exercise caution[8]. - The company will strengthen its risk management framework to reduce non-performing loan rates and enhance overall risk control capabilities[79]. - The company has implemented a comprehensive risk management system covering strategic, governance, credit, market, and liquidity risks, with a focus on enhancing risk monitoring and response capabilities[86]. - Credit risk remains a significant concern, with the company employing thorough due diligence and risk control processes to mitigate potential losses from debtors[87]. - Market risk is influenced by external factors such as economic conditions and competition, with the company actively managing currency and interest rate risks through diversified financing strategies[89]. - Liquidity risk is managed through a centralized financial control system, ensuring sufficient cash flow to meet obligations and enhance operational efficiency[91]. Legal and Compliance Issues - The company faced significant litigation matters, including a case against Shanghai Xingyu for failing to repay a principal loan of RMB 37 million[146]. - The court has ruled that Shanghai Xingyu must repay the principal amount along with interest and penalties, with the total amount still pending collection[146]. - The company has initiated bankruptcy liquidation proceedings against Shanghai Xingyu, which has been accepted by the Shanghai Third Intermediate People's Court[146]. - The company has been involved in multiple legal proceedings, including a bankruptcy application that was not accepted by the court on October 12, 2022, due to non-compliance with bankruptcy acceptance conditions[153]. - The company has been cooperating with investigations related to information disclosure violations, which are linked to a previous investigation by the China Securities Regulatory Commission[168]. Investment and Growth Strategies - The company aims to achieve total revenue of 340 million yuan in 2024, with total costs controlled at 248 million yuan, including three expenses capped at 115 million yuan[80]. - The company will focus on the leasing business as a primary strategy, emphasizing equipment leasing and establishing long-term partnerships with small and micro enterprises[79]. - The company plans to enhance its pawn business by innovating products and optimizing service processes to improve efficiency and expand market share in Shanghai, Hangzhou, and Ningbo[79]. - The company intends to actively expand its guarantee business into provincial markets and develop a comprehensive risk assessment system[79]. - The company is committed to exploring innovative business models and expanding financing channels to address funding challenges[93]. Market and Industry Trends - The financing leasing sector is expected to face challenges in business transformation and structural optimization due to tightening regulations and a focus on core leasing operations[34]. - The typical collateral for pawn businesses is real estate, with the industry facing increased competition and pressure on profitability due to lower loan interest rates and the rapid development of microfinance companies[36]. - The engineering guarantee market is experiencing growth due to ongoing infrastructure investments, despite a downturn in the real estate sector[37]. - The private equity industry has seen a historical high of 2,537 private fund cancellations in 2023, indicating a significant regulatory tightening and risk management[38].
